            First, I would check the email receipt I got for a working contact point. Phone, web, or email, whichever might be available. If that didn't work, I'd go to foreveraffiliatecoaching.com and see if the same log-in credentials worked there.

            If that didn't work, I'd go to nichemarketingoncrack.com and sign up for the affiliate program, to find out if there was a way to contact Andrew through that channel.

            If none of those worked, I'd consider that the seller did not want contact, given the domains are registered through proxies, and go straight to the payment processor for a refund.

            You could try contacting him through his forum account, but he hasn't posted in 2 years, or logged in for 4 months. That's not the most likely channel...
